In utility-related mergers and acquisitions, we represent a broad
spectrum of clients in a variety of deals. We have been involved in
numerous noteworthy transactions, including representing GenOn
Energy, Inc.
in its definitive agreement to combine with NRG
Energy, Inc. in a $6 billion stock-for-stock tax-free transaction;
Exelon in its $7.9 billion stock-for-stock merger with Constellation
Energy Group; and Northeast Utilities in its merger-of-equals with
NSTAR to create one of the nation’s largest electric utilities with
an enterprise value of $17.5 billion.
Overview
Our clients benefit from the synergies (and the resulting efficiencies) of our firm’s strength in both corporate and energy regulatory
matters, and we have handled a large number of major U.S. electric and gas utility merger and acquisition transactions over
the last 20 years.
-- Our utility M&A clients include electric and gas utilities, utility
holding companies, investment banking firms and financial
institutions.
-- Our attorneys have vast experience advising on structuring
transactions to achieve business, tax and strategic objectives;
performing extensive due diligence on the power and fuel supply
agreements held by the parties; compliance with applicable
legal requirements; preparation and negotiation of necessary
documents; and representation of clients before federal and state
regulatory agencies to obtain approval.
-- We also represent a number of clients with respect to general defensive advice, holding company reorganizations, restructurings and
strategic evaluation of potential acquisitions in the utility industry.
-- Skadden’s corporate and energy attorneys work closely on many
energy-related transactions, including mergers and acquisitions,
asset auctions, and joint ventures and other strategic alliances.
